"Best sequenced albums...."


          

It is important for a CD to have a to have a natural flow to it, and the sequencing of an album can sometimes make or break an album. Many praised ?uest's job of arranging tracks on Com's LWFC and we've heard him comment on his opinion on the mistakes made on Com's previous effort, "One Day...". So I was wondering which CD's sequence made you appreciate the method behind the exec producer's arrangement. Which "classic" or "near-classic" albums were not sequenced to your liking?

I'd have to say De La's "Buhloone Mind State" is sequenced well in my opinion. The theme is stated in the opening minutes and held throughout, the lead single in the middle ("Ego Trippin'", I hate when the singles are the first three songs), and the resurrection of an almost forgotten art (thanks to Rahzel and others) on the finale.

"book of human language" read or "listened" like a sequenced novel. chapters, prologue, epilogue, etc.

but the best is:

"what's going on" marvin gaye -- the first side was like one big, non-stop song. if y'all get the chance, read how it was done. this was before digital editors, so the tape had to be cut perfectly and blended. i love that cymbal right before "flying high..."
